Cognitive Biases and Their Impact on Privacy Decisions
Understanding user behavior reveals how cognitive shortcuts shape privacy choices. The availability heuristic leads users to overestimate risks when data breaches are high-profile, while status quo bias causes them to stick with default permissions—even when opting out is easier. Designers can counter these biases by using progressive disclosure: introducing complexity only when needed, avoiding overwhelming users with dense legal language. For example, Apple’s iOS 14 introduced toggle switches with immediate visual feedback, making control feel intuitive and immediate, which directly combats decision fatigue and builds sustained confidence.

Progressive Disclosure: Empowering Informed Choices
Progressive disclosure aligns with how users naturally process information: they start with essence, then seek depth when relevant. On Instagram’s privacy settings, users first see core controls—like commenting limits and data sharing—before being guided to deeper settings when needed. This approach reduces cognitive load, increases comprehension, and fosters a sense of ownership. Empirical data shows that apps employing this method report higher completion rates for privacy configurations, directly linking design to user understanding.

Market Responses to Transparent Privacy Practices
Platforms like iOS and Android have catalyzed industry-wide shifts, rewarding transparency with user trust and developer credibility. For instance, iOS 14’s App Tracking Transparency (ATT) framework not only empowered users but triggered a ripple effect: competitors adopted similar mechanisms, and app stores began highlighting privacy ratings. This competitive dynamic transforms privacy from a cost center into a strategic asset.
Privacy-first app stores and platforms are now measuring success not just by downloads, but by retention rates tied to user confidence. A 2024 report by Sensor Tower revealed that apps with strong privacy disclosures outperformed peers by 27% in 12-month retention, underscoring the tangible ROI of trust-centered design.
